About this listen

From Julia Donaldson, the bestselling author of The Gruffalo, comes Princess Mirror-Belle and the Magic Shoes, the exciting adventures of a mischievous princess.

This bind-up of two fantastic books, Princess Mirror-Belle and The Magic Shoes and Princess Mirror-Belle and Prince Precious Paws, contains five delightful stories that children will come back to again and again.

Ellen's life is turned upside down by the hilarious Mirror-Belle, a spirited princess who claims to be from somewhere mysterious and far away. She appears out of mirrors to tell Ellen magical stories and take her on exciting escapades. From going to ballet class to staying at Ellen's grandparents' house, causing mischief with their furry friends, having fun at Halloween and taking the princess test, you can always guarantee that wherever Mirror-Belle goes, trouble will follow.

With a cover illustration by What the Ladybird Heard illustrator Lydia Monks and read by actress Sophie Thompson, Princess Mirror-Belle and the Magic Shoes is perfect for fans who are beginning to listen on their own.
